The Mall at Rockingham Park Shopping Center
The Mall at Rockingham Park is the largest shopping mall in the state of New Hampshire, with 1,024,171 square feet of floor space. The mall is located in the town of Salem, about 30 miles north of Boston.| Tap on a place to explore it |

Canobie Lake Park
Theme park
Photo: Alex1961, CC BY-SA 2.0.
Canobie Lake Park is an amusement park in Salem, New Hampshire, located about 31 miles north of Boston. It was founded as a trolley park on the shore of Canobie Lake in 1902. Canobie Lake Park is situated 2 miles northwest of The Mall at Rockingham Park Shopping Center.

Salem
Photo: Wikimedia, Public domain.
Salem is a town in Rockingham County, New Hampshire, United States. The population was 30,089 at the 2020 census and an estimated 30,647 in 2022. Salem is a suburb of Boston and Manchester located on Interstate 93.
